Impact Team Tennis at Avalon

IMPACT TEAM TENNIS it's all about FUN and CAMARADERIE!

The plan is to have an ITT tournament before USTA leagues are starting at the beginning of April. For this time of the year two divisions will be offered, 3.0 and 3.5. Each division will have a minimum of 4 teams so we can qualify at least a team for Regionals in each division. Will be a round-robin format. The matches will be scheduled during the last weekend of February, or/and in the following weekends in March, depending on the weather.

The roster of a team should have at least two men and two women. The format consists of six no-ad sets played on two courts: men’s and women’s doubles, men’s and women’s singles, and two sets of mixed doubles. Substitutions and coaching are allowed during the match. A match is won by the team with the most total games won at the end of the final set. Local league winners qualify for Regionals, and Regionals winners will qualfy for Nationals. Players of different levels can play on the same team as long as the average of the top two male players and top two female players is the same as the league level.
